Stream Gameplay Videos On Twitch
Online gaming enthusiasts can earn thousands of dollars each year by video streaming their gameplay on Twitch. However, this comes with more stringent requirements. To start earning, a user must have at least 50 followers, broadcast for at least 500 minutes, have three concurrent viewers, and conduct a minimum of seven broadcasts each month. Twitch users can also earn money by getting sponsors and displaying ads on their channels. Experienced streamers can earn up to $5,000 each month!
Furthermore, Twitch has a tipping system called ‘Cheering,’ where viewers can give ‘Bits’ to their favorite streamers. 100 Bits are equivalent to about $1.40. To acquire or give Bits, users can either purchase them from the platform or watch 30-second ads.

Create Tutorials and Walkthrough Guides on YouTube
Aside from Twitch, YouTube is another viable platform for gamers that want to stream their gameplay. But unlike Twitch, there is no live-streaming on YouTube. That’s why walkthrough guides and tutorials are best for the platform. In YouTube, your earnings are primarily from the ad revenues that your channel gets. Here are the requirements before you can monetize your channel:
- Reach at least 1,000 subscribers
- Accumulate a total of at least 4,000 watch time within 12 months
- Follow YouTube’s community guidelines and other policies
- Set up an AdSense account
Participate In eSports Tournaments
E-Sports provide amateur and professional players a chance to play online through group competitions. These events can garner millions of audiences online. Players can engage in different gaming activities including shooter games, card games, and fighting games.
Top prizes for these gaming events can reach as high as $200,000. When multiple players or teams are involved, earnings are split between the members.
